Boil Water Notice lifted for Methven-Springfield supply

*Update 4.30pm, Wednesday 19 April* - The boil water notice for the Methven-Springfield water supply has been lifted.
Samples taken from Methven-Springfield drinking water supply yesterday are clear. No E.coli or total coliforms have been detected.
Water quality has been improving since Sunday morning.
Saturday, 15 April, 10am - METHVEN-SPRINGFIELD WATER SUPPLY - BOIL WATER NOTICE
A boil water notice has been issued for the Methven-Springfield water supply, effective immediately – residents connected to this supply are advised to boil their drinking water, water used in food preparation, and for hygiene purposes for at least one minute before consumption.
This is due to high turbidity arising from recent heavy rainfall and the UV treatment system not currently fully effective.
Three consecutive days of clear test results will be required under Government rules, for the notices to be lifted.
